What is Insight?
Insight can be defined as the capacity to gain an accurate and deep understanding of someone or something. It encompasses the ability to see beyond surface-level information and uncover the underlying patterns and relationships. Insight often involves:
- Critical Thinking: Analyzing information objectively.
- Emotional Intelligence: Understanding emotions and their impact on decisions.
- Intuition: Trusting gut feelings based on experience.
Types of Insights
Insights can be categorized into several types, each serving different purposes:
- Personal Insights: Understanding oneself, including strengths, weaknesses, and emotions.
- Interpersonal Insights: Gaining understanding about relationships and social dynamics.
- Business Insights: Analyzing market trends, customer behavior, and operational efficiencies.
- Creative Insights: Generating innovative ideas and solutions.

How to Develop Insight
Developing insight requires deliberate practice and a variety of techniques. Here’s a step-by-step guide:
1. Cultivate Curiosity
Being curious encourages exploration and questioning. Engage with new ideas, ask questions, and seek to understand different viewpoints.
2. Practice Reflective Thinking
Set aside time for reflection. Journaling or meditative practices can help in processing experiences and emotions, leading to deeper understanding.
3. Gather Diverse Perspectives
Engage in discussions with people from different backgrounds. Diverse perspectives can shed light on aspects you may not have considered.
4. Analyze Patterns
Look for trends and patterns in your experiences or data. This can lead to identifying underlying truths that facilitate insight.
5. Seek Feedback
Constructive feedback from others can provide new angles and areas for improvement, enhancing your understanding.
6. Embrace Failure
View failures as learning opportunities. Analyzing what went wrong can lead to valuable insights and future success.
7. Utilize Tools and Frameworks
Employ analytical tools and frameworks to assess situations more systematically. Techniques like SWOT analysis or mind mapping may help.
Tools and Techniques for Gaining Insight
Various tools can aid in developing insight:
- Mind Mapping: Visual representation of ideas and their connections.
- SWOT Analysis: A strategic planning tool to identify str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ats.
- Data Visualization: Using charts and graphs to understand complex data.
- Journaling Apps: Digital tools to track thoughts, feelings, and experiences over time.

- 1. What is the difference between insight and intuition?
- Insight is a deep understanding derived from analysis, while intuition is an instinctive feeling based on experience.
